“Police Arrest Crypto Billionaire Blord on Charges of Terrorism Links and Fraud”

Crypto billionaire Linus Williams, widely known as Blord, was recently apprehended by Nigeria Police Force operatives in Abuja. According to a report from Punch, Blord faces serious allegations including terrorism funding, cryptocurrency fraud, and assisting internet fraud through his various companies.

Muyiwa Adejobi, the spokesperson for the police, confirmed Blord’s arrest, stating that it followed numerous complaints against his enterprises. Adejobi assured the public that the police would conduct a thorough investigation into the matter.

“Yes, we have him in custody. The FCID (NPF-NCCC) is currently investigating complaints lodged against Blord Group, Blord Real Estate Ltd, Blord Jetpaye Limited, and Billpoint Technology.

“These allegations encompass cryptocurrency fraud, facilitation of internet fraud, computer-related fraud, terrorism financing, and failure to comply with regulatory standards.

“We will diligently pursue our investigation. Ensuring the safety and security of our cyberspace is paramount, and we are fully committed to achieving that goal.”

Blord, known for his involvement in the cryptocurrency sector and diverse business ventures, now faces legal scrutiny amidst these serious accusations. The police have emphasized the importance of upholding cybersecurity and regulatory compliance in the digital realm, underscoring their determination to address such offenses comprehensively.

The arrest of Blord marks a significant development in Nigeria’s efforts to combat financial crimes, particularly those linked to emerging technologies like cryptocurrency. As investigations proceed, authorities aim to uncover the extent of alleged illegal activities associated with Blord’s corporate entities.
